Web17 jun. 2024 · The U.S. flag grew to 48 stars with the addition of two southwestern states: New Mexico (January 6th, 1912) and Arizona (February 14, 1912). President Taft dated the Executive Order on June 24, 1912, and it established the new proportions of the flag.

WebThe flag of the United States of America is a national flag.It has 7 red stripes and 6 white stripes. These 13 stripes represent the original thirteen colonies.The flag also has a blue canton, a rectangle in the top left corner.There are 50 stars which represent the 50 states of America.. When a new state joins the United States, a new flag is made with an extra star. Web16 mrt. 2010 · There were 48 stars on the US flag during World War I. Arizona was the 48th state, joining the Union in 1912, just before the war started. The next states to join were Alaska and Hawaii in 1959.

National Flag Day is an annual observance for all Americans, but it is not a federal holiday. Each year the sitting president encourages all Americans to display the US flag outside their homes and businesses.
